Designed to blend seamlessly with the natural surroundings, our signage solution provides essential wayfinding and educational information for arboretum visitors.
Westonbirt Arboretum, managed by the Forestry Commission and located near Tetbury, is a site of immense historical and ecological significance. Established around 1829, many of its trees date back nearly two centuries. The arboretum includes Ancient Semi-Natural Woodland, specimen plants, and open grasslands, making it a vital conservation area.
We were approached to design and produce signage that would blend seamlessly with the natural surroundings while providing essential wayfinding and educational information to arboretum visitors. The signage needed to be highly durable to withstand outdoor conditions while maintaining an aesthetically sympathetic design that would complement the arboretum’s environment and ecological values.
Our team worked closely with Westonbirt’s team over an 18-month period, gaining an in-depth understanding of their specific needs. The materials we selected needed to be sustainable and in keeping with the natural environment. After much careful consultation, consideration, and on-site testing, FSC-approved* cedar was selected and approved for use, as its natural appearance and durability ensured the signage would not look out of place within the arboretum’s stunning landscape.
To ensure longevity, we made the signage graphics from vitreous enamel, a highly durable material resistant to weathering and vandalism. This combination of materials provided a solution that was both practical in an outdoor environment and visually appealing. We collaborated closely with the Landscape Architect, refining designs based on site trials and feedback to ensure the final signage products would meet all specifications and be well received by visitors.

Our team ensured a smooth project management process, from production and delivery through to the installation of the forestry wayfinding.
The final signage solution offers a long-lasting, environmentally sympathetic wayfinding, informational, and educational signage system that the client was
delighted with. The high-quality signage blends effortlessly with the natural environment while offering clear and practical information and guidance for visitors.
By providing samples and refining designs through a constructive client feedback process, we were able to develop a product that was both functional and effective while visually cohesive with the arboretum’s natural beauty.
